Is boric acid a protic acid? Explain.

Answer in Brief

Solution

Boric acid is not a protic acid. It is a weak monobasic acid, behaving as a Lewis acid.

\[\ce{B(OH)_3 + 2HOH -> [B(OH)_4]- + H_3O^+}\]

It behaves as an acid by accepting a pair of electrons from OH ion.
